Bangladesh's Crackdown on Ex-Regime Loyalists A New Era of Security?

In a significant development, Bangladesh has launched a comprehensive security operation to root out loyalists of the former regime led by ex-leader Sheikh Hasina. This move comes after days of unrest and violence that left students injured.

The Spark Student-Led Revolution

Six months ago, a student-led movement swept across Bangladesh, leading to the ousting of Hasina from power. The catalyst for this revolution was widespread allegations of corruption and human rights abuses under her regime. Since then, tensions have been simmering beneath the surface, with protests erupting in response to reports that Hasina would appear on Facebook from exile in neighboring India.

The Crackdown Operation Devil Hunt

Last Sunday, the government launched Operation Devil Hunt, a sweeping security operation aimed at identifying and apprehending loyalists of the former regime. Led by Jahangir Alam Chowdhury, head of the interior ministry in the interim government, this operation is a decisive step towards restoring peace and stability to the country.

We will continue until we uproot the devils, Chowdhury declared, echoing the sentiments of protesters who are optimistic about the new era of security unfolding.

The Backstory A History of Violence

Hasina's regime was marked by violence and human rights abuses. Her supporters have long been accused of using gangs to intimidate and silence opposition voices. The recent attacks on Students Against Discrimination, a protest group credited with sparking the uprising against Hasina, are seen as a manifestation of this culture of violence.

A New Era Respect for the Rule of Law

In response to the crisis, interim leader Muhammad Yunus has called for calm and respect for the rule of law. Respecting one another's civil and human rights and acting under the law is what differentiates the new Bangladesh we are working together to build from the old Bangladesh under the authoritarian regime, he said in a statement.
